What Does This Mean?
This verse is part of Wisdom's speech in the book of Proverbs. Wisdom promises to guide people on the path of righteousness and justice. It emphasizes the importance of following a righteous path with fairness and judgment.

Historical Background
The Book of Proverbs is a collection of wise sayings, likely compiled and authored by King Solomon. Written around 950 BCE, it was aimed at readers of the Israelite community, emphasizing moral and practical wisdom in daily life.
